Coming home should be simple.For Ben Santoni, however, it's anything but straightforward. Kelly Lawson isn't the sweet girl he remembers. She's tougher now, and her icy demeanor makes it clear she hasn't forgiven him. So, fine, he'll keep his distance even though her attitude challenges his role as police chief.But when a murderer strikes and Kelly is threatened, personal feelings can't come into play. It's Ben's duty to protect her, and that's what he'll do. As the case progresses, objectivity becomes impossible. Because suddenly, Ben wants far more than just to keep her safe….

Dear Reader,

I know a couple who met in high school and have been happily married for thirty-five years. They have three great kids and two beautiful grandchildren. While my friends have grown and changed over the years, they’ve also promised to grow and change together, instead of separately. Imagine being a romantic inspiration to your own family, and you’ll have a good idea of this marriage.

I also know couples who went their separate ways because they were wrong for each other, or because they weren’t ready to make a real commitment. I’ve often wondered what would happen if they met again after the years had changed them. Would they fall in love a second time and be able to make things work out? And how would they make things work? That’s the story I wanted to tell in Honor Bound, though sometimes my characters were reluctant to admit what their hearts were telling them.

Because I love both romance and puzzles, I challenged myself to set Ben and Kelly’s reunion against the backdrop of a mystery. They’ve each experienced some of the worst life has to offer, but maybe they can rediscover the magic that brought them together in the first place.

I hope you enjoy reading about Ben and Kelly as much as I enjoyed telling their story. May you find the magic that’s right for you!

ABOUT THE AUTHOR

Julianna Morris has an offbeat sense of humor that frequently gets her in trouble. She has also been accused of being interested in everything. Her interests range from oceanography and photography to traveling, antiquing, painting, walking on the beach and reading (mysteries and most other fiction and nonfiction).

Julianna loves cats of all shapes and sizes. Her family’s feline companion is named Merlin, and like his namesake, Merlin is an alchemist—he can transform the house into a disaster in nothing flat. And since he shares the premises with a writer, it’s interesting to note that he is particularly fond of knocking books onto the floor.
